European Union: what is live, and what is in flux?
The EU AI Act (Regulation (EU) 2024/1689) applies in stages. The first stage that touches almost every organization using AI is already live: the Article 4 AI-literacy duty, which requires providers and deployers to ensure staff and others operating their systems have a sufficient level of AI literacy, has applied since 2 February 2025 1.
The stage most healthcare builders watch is the high-risk regime. Many clinical decision-support and diagnostic tools fall under Annex III, and under the enacted Regulation the obligations for stand-alone high-risk systems are set to apply from 2 August 2026 1.
Here is the nuance that matters most, and the reason this page carries a ninety-day cadence. On 19 November 2025 the European Commission proposed a Digital Omnibus on AI that would defer stand-alone Annex III high-risk obligations to 2 December 2027 (and to 2 August 2028 for high-risk AI embedded in regulated products). The proposal advanced quickly — the European Parliament approved the agreed text on 16 June 2026 — but as of July 2026 it has not been formally adopted and published in the Official Journal 2. Until it is, the enacted date stands: in law, the 2 August 2026 timeline still applies. Treat the deferral as likely but not yet certain, and watch for the Official Journal notice.
United States: where does FDA guidance stand?
The FDA regulates AI when it meets the device definition, and it has issued two central guidance documents.
The first is final: Marketing Submission Recommendations for a Predetermined Change Control Plan (PCCP) for Artificial Intelligence-Enabled Device Software Functions. Its underlying Federal Register notice dates to December 2024, and the current fda.gov guidance page carries an August 2025 date 3. A PCCP lets a manufacturer pre-specify certain model changes so it can update an AI-enabled device without filing a new marketing submission each time.
The second is still a draft: Artificial Intelligence-Enabled Device Software Functions: Lifecycle Management and Marketing Submission Recommendations, issued in January 2025 and, as of July 2026, not yet finalized 4. It is the more comprehensive of the two, covering design, validation, transparency, and post-market monitoring across the total product lifecycle (TPLC). Because it remains open, its recommendations can shift before they settle.
United Kingdom: a sandbox, not yet a statute
The UK's approach to AI as a medical device runs partly through the MHRA AI Airlock, a regulatory sandbox where developers and the regulator test how novel or higher-risk AI can operate safely within the existing device framework. The pilot and a second phase are both complete — the Pilot Programme Report was published in October 2025 and the Phase 2 Programme Report in July 2026 — and a third phase is in design 5. The Airlock is a learning mechanism that feeds future rules rather than a binding regime in itself, so read it as a signal of direction.
What role does the WHO play?
The World Health Organization issued Ethics and governance of artificial intelligence for health: Guidance on large multi-modal models on 18 January 2024, with more than 40 recommendations for governments, developers, and providers 6. It carries real influence over national policy, but it is advisory: it sets no market-authorization requirement on its own.
Other jurisdictions in brief
Binding device rules live with national regulators, and several have moved early:
- Saudi Arabia (SFDA): MDS-G010 sets binding requirements for manufacturers of AI/ML medical devices to obtain Medical Device Marketing Authorization — one of the region's earliest binding regimes, per a peer-reviewed analysis in Asian Bioethics Review (2024) of the 2023 guidance 7.
- Australia (TGA): regulates AI under a technology-agnostic device framework; its consultation Clarifying and strengthening the regulation of Artificial Intelligence (AI) ran in late 2024, with an outcomes report published in July 2025 and further work approved 8.
- International harmonization: Good Machine Learning Practice guiding principles were released in October 2021 jointly by the FDA, Health Canada, and the MHRA — an early tri-regulator step still cited across markets 9.
How to read these numbers
Four cautions travel with every row. First, status is perishable: a "draft" becomes "final," and a "proposed" date becomes law or lapses — the EU high-risk deadline is the clearest live example. Second, guidance is not legislation; an FDA guidance or a WHO recommendation shapes expectations but binds differently from a regulation or a statute. Third, scope varies: the same tool can be a regulated device in one market and outside the device definition in another. Fourth, effective dates are staggered within a single law — the EU AI Act alone has separate dates for literacy, general-purpose models, Annex III systems, and product-embedded systems.
